Output 3503afb4a84721ce99be22a7094718731020690e7827ec4c1e5f5a5da7ed23ed:0

value
20100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 388b344207e8035f988823001fb34b93b95368ab OP_EQUALVERIFY OP_CHECKSIG
address
169ybpHKXAdMqPM4td3UoLH1WgFcjobm6c
transaction
3503afb4a84721ce99be22a7094718731020690e7827ec4c1e5f5a5da7ed23ed
spent
true